Spinal Cord Implant Allows Paraplegics to Walk Again, Scientists Say

3 males paralyzed with critical spinal twine injuries have been capable to stroll again days following obtaining a spinal twine implant that stimulates trunk and leg muscle mass — a progress experts feel could have wide application as a commercial products.

Scientists implanted 16-electrode units into the epidural space on the men’s spines, concerning the vertebrae and the spinal wire membrane, CNN claimed. The electrodes get electrical currents from pacemakers implanted under the skin of their abdomens that are wirelessly managed with a tablet computer, CNN reported.

Michel Roccati of Italy, who lost his capability to wander in a 2017 bike accident, claimed now that he has the implant, he can move all around city with a walker and stand to choose a shower.

“I am free,” Roccati mentioned. “I can wander wherever I want to.”

The study was led by Jocelyne Bloch from Lausanne University Medical center and Grégoire Courtine of the Swiss Federal Institute of Engineering. The effects have been printed Monday in the journal Mother nature Medication.

Electrical stimulation of the backbone has been studied for yrs but hasn’t demonstrated such immediate final results.

In 2018, for illustration, the Mayo Clinic in the United States claimed a man paralyzed in a snowmobile incident was in a position to walk once more with a spinal implant, but only after 22 weeks of physical remedy.

The adult men in the recent analyze had lost all voluntary motion under the web site of their accidents but had been equipped to get methods on a treadmill the day following surgical procedure, CNN explained.

“It’s a very psychological moment, for the reason that [patients] comprehend they can move,” Bloch mentioned.

Bodily remedy and a few to four months of teaching was expected ahead of the gentlemen the Swiss examine could entire actions these as climbing stairs or strolling 500 meters independently, CNN stated.

“For the very first time, we have not only fast result — while coaching is continue to crucial — but also individuals with no feeling, no motion in anyway, have been capable to regain full standing and strolling independently of the laboratory,” Courtine explained.

United states Today described that the Swiss team hopes to start off a 50-100 individual clinical trial inside a handful of years and ultimately a 1,000-individual trial to obtain approval from the U.S. Food and Drug Administration. If accepted, the engineering could supply new hope for thousands of paralyzed persons.

Courtine instructed United states of america Today the investigate team’s following target is to regulate the electrodes with a mobile cellphone.

The scientists claimed the Fda approved a “breakthrough gadgets” designation for the know-how, which would allow for persons to get protection by the Medicare Coverage of Modern Technologies software, CNN stated.
